Fabrications and Their Impact on Style and Comfort

The choice of fabric significantly influences the aesthetic, feel, and suitability of an Aloha shirt for different occasions. Traditional rayon, known for its excellent drape and vibrant color retention, offers a classic island feel and exceptional comfort in warm weather. However, rayon can be prone to wrinkling and may require more delicate care. Cotton, another common material, provides breathability and durability, often with a slightly crisper feel. Cotton blends can offer a balance of comfort and ease of care, often with improved wrinkle resistance.

Linen Aloha shirts offer a distinctively relaxed yet refined appearance, perfect for summer events. Linen’s natural texture and breathability make it ideal for staying cool, though it is notorious for its tendency to wrinkle, which is often considered part of its inherent charm. Silk Aloha shirts, on the other hand, elevate the garment to a more luxurious and formal level. Silk provides a smooth, lustrous finish and a beautiful drape, making it suitable for evening wear or more upscale casual gatherings.

The weave of the fabric also contributes to its properties. A lightweight, open weave will be more breathable and cooler, ideal for humid climates. Conversely, a slightly denser weave can offer more structure and warmth, making the shirt more suitable for layering or transitional weather. Understanding these variations allows consumers to select an Aloha shirt that aligns with their specific needs, climate, and desired style outcome, ensuring both comfort and aesthetic appeal.

When considering fabrications, it’s important to weigh the trade-offs between luxurious feel, ease of care, and climatic suitability. For instance, while a silk Aloha shirt might exude sophistication, its maintenance requirements might not be practical for everyday wear. Conversely, a durable cotton blend offers a more resilient option for frequent use, albeit with a slightly less opulent feel. This nuanced understanding of fabric properties empowers consumers to make informed decisions that enhance their overall wearing experience.

Seasonal Appropriateness and Care Considerations

Aloha shirts are inherently suited for warmer weather due to their typically lightweight and breathable fabrics like rayon, cotton, and linen. They are the quintessential choice for summer vacations, beach outings, and casual weekend events during spring and summer. The vibrant patterns and relaxed fits capture the spirit of these seasons. However, their versatility allows for strategic use in cooler months as well, primarily as a layering piece.

During the fall or spring, an Aloha shirt can be worn open over a plain long-sleeved t-shirt or a thermal base layer. This adds a pop of color and visual interest to an otherwise more muted, layered outfit. Pairing with a denim jacket, a light bomber jacket, or even a casual blazer can create a stylish ensemble that acknowledges the warmer tones and patterns often found in Aloha shirts, bridging the gap between seasons.

Proper care is essential to maintain the longevity and aesthetic appeal of Aloha shirts. Rayon and silk shirts often require hand washing or dry cleaning to prevent shrinkage or damage to the fibers and dyes. Cotton and cotton blends are generally more forgiving and can often be machine washed on a gentle cycle, though it’s advisable to check the care label. Air drying is generally recommended for all Aloha shirts to minimize the risk of heat damage and preserve the fabric’s integrity.

Understanding the specific care instructions for each Aloha shirt is paramount. For instance, aggressive washing or high heat can easily ruin the vibrant colors and delicate drape of a rayon or silk shirt. Ironing should be done on a low setting, preferably while the garment is still slightly damp, or with a pressing cloth to avoid scorching or creating unwanted shine. Investing a little time in proper care will ensure your favorite Aloha shirts remain a stylish staple for seasons to come.

Construction and Durability: Investing in Quality Craftsmanship

The longevity and overall appeal of a men’s aloha casual button-down shirt are intrinsically linked to its construction and the quality of its craftsmanship. While the vibrant prints and lightweight fabrics are immediate attractions, the underlying build quality determines how well the shirt will withstand wear and washing over time. Key indicators of good construction include the quality of the stitching, the reinforcement of stress points like collar and cuff edges, and the type of buttons used. Double-needle stitching, particularly along seams and the placket, offers superior durability compared to single-needle construction. Well-sewn collars should lie flat and maintain their shape, with clean finished edges. Similarly, buttonholes should be neatly stitched and sized appropriately for the buttons, ensuring ease of use without premature wear. The quality of the buttons themselves – whether they are made from natural materials like corozo or mother-of-pearl, or high-quality plastic – also contributes to the shirt’s perceived value and durability. Investing in shirts with meticulous attention to these details ensures that you are acquiring one of the best men’s aloha casual button-down shirts that will remain a stylish staple for seasons to come.

What is the best way to care for and maintain an Aloha shirt to preserve its color and fabric integrity?

Proper care is essential for maintaining the vibrancy of Aloha shirt prints and the integrity of their often delicate fabrics. For most Aloha shirts made from rayon, silk, or lightweight cotton, it is generally recommended to hand wash them in cold water with a mild detergent. Avoid harsh chemicals or bleach, as these can damage the fibers and cause colors to fade or bleed. Gently agitate the water and fabric, then rinse thoroughly. Squeezing out excess water by gently pressing the fabric rather than wringing it is crucial to prevent stretching or distortion.

After washing, it’s best to lay the shirt flat on a towel or hang it on a padded hanger to air dry. Direct sunlight can cause colors to fade, so drying in a shaded area is preferable. If ironing is necessary, use a low heat setting and iron the shirt while it is still slightly damp, or use a pressing cloth to protect the fabric and print. For shirts that are particularly delicate or have intricate embellishments, professional dry cleaning might be the safest option, though always check the garment’s care label for specific instructions. Following these guidelines will help ensure your Aloha shirt remains a vibrant and enjoyable part of your wardrobe for years to come.
